Address

ecash:qr8z8f6l2jh549hyyjtanam76kevyzqjyydv4efs6xCopy

Total Received

17129434.16 XEC

Total Sent

17129434.16 XEC

№ Transactions

10

Final Balance

0 XEC

Transactions
Filter